Kristin Cavallari and SignalHubMark Estes have called it quits on their romance.
The news was report by multiple outlets Sept. 27, soon after the Hills alum appeared to confirm the split while chatting with Call Her Daddy podcast host Alex Cooper onstage at her Unwell Tour show in Austin, Texas.
"It's so fresh," Kristin said. "My plan was not to say it."
E! News has reached out to Kristin and Mark's reps for comment and has not heard back.
The news comes just one day after Kristin's former Hills costar Jason Wahler expressed his support for Kristin while singing Mark's praises. "Dude, if Kristin's happy, like all for it," he exclusively told E! News cohost Keltie Knight at the 2024 People's Choice Country Awards Sept. 26. "He's a really cool guy. He's a really sweet guy."
Kristin, 37, went public with her romance with Mark, 24, in February, sharing a cozy-looking selfie on Instagram with the caption, "He makes me happy."
The Uncommon James founder later revealed on her podcast that the two began dating after the TikToker had slid into her DMs using his group's account, writing, "I love you."
During the course of their relationship, Kristin and Mark encountered some criticism from the public over their 13-year age gap. Both brushed it off.
"She makes happy, I make her happy," Mark told E! News in March 21. "That's what's important, so I'm not too worried about the critics, honestly."
Over the last few months, the Laguna Beach alum introduced her boyfriend not only to her former costars but also to her kids, Camden, 12, Jaxon, 10, and Saylor, 8, who she shares with ex-husband Jay Cutler.
"My kids love him," she told E! News’ Francesca Amiker in August. “He loves my kids. He actually took my kids to school, and it's just—he fits in very well. And I'm really thankful for that.”
And early on in her relationship with Mark, Kristin did not rule out the possibility of trying to conceive a child with him.
"The one thing that I'm not actively thinking about it, but it's definitely in the back of my mind, is he wants to have a kid," Kristin said on the April 2 episode of her podcast Let's Be honest. "I'm mulling it over."
She added, "If he ends up really being the one, I would have a kid."
The Very Cavallari alum later played down the matter. "It's too soon to tell," Kristin said on the April 16 episode of her Let's Be Honest podcast. "I've been dating Montana for a couple of months. We're just gonna slow our roll and continue to date."
She added that while she was "not in the works to have a new baby daddy," she did have the "kid conversation" with Mark, clarifying, "I have the kid conversation with everybody I go out with."
The pair revisited the subject again on her podcast earlier this month.
"I think my end goal, obviously," Mark began on the Sept. 3 episode of Let's Be Honest, "would be to be married and have a happy life.”
Kristin teased, “Have a baby, you can say it.”
“I mean,” Estes began, “that’s in there.”
The two also shared some NSFW thoughts on their romance.
"You’re the best sex I’ve ever had," Mark told Kristin, who concurred, after which he confessed, "I’m obviously so in love with you so that helps."
